How does a warm wallet differ from a cold wallet in terms of security?

Can you explain the difference between a warm wallet and a cold wallet in terms of security? How do they provide different levels of protection for digital assets?

A warm wallet, also known as a hot wallet, is connected to the internet and is more vulnerable to hacking attacks. It is typically used for daily transactions and provides quick access to funds. On the other hand, a cold wallet, also known as an offline wallet, is not connected to the internet and offers a higher level of security. It is used for long-term storage of digital assets and is less susceptible to hacking. While a warm wallet provides convenience, a cold wallet prioritizes security.

Warm wallets are connected to the internet, making them more susceptible to hacking attempts. However, they provide quick access to funds and are suitable for frequent transactions. Cold wallets, on the other hand, are kept offline, reducing the risk of hacking. They are ideal for long-term storage of digital assets. It's important to use a combination of both wallets to balance convenience and security. By using a warm wallet for daily transactions and a cold wallet for storage, you can ensure the safety of your digital assets.
